I've been slack in getting myself out for runs now I've graduated but I think I just need to find a new timetable - before, I'd hit the road early morning and be back before the children were up. Now though, as we don't have to get up to get them to school, I'm finding it too difficult to drag myself out of bed at 7am! So today was a lunchtime run and it worked really well for me (I work from home most of the time).

It was my first run without the app to encourage me! Thanks to some advice from Jay66UK , a bit of fiddling around and crossed fingers, I set my apple watch workout to a 30 minute run after 5 mins of walking, and off I went! One great thing about my run today was that running with a 'proper' bit of kit made me really feel like a graduate - no hand-holding from the app, just me, my watch and my audiobook playing out from my phone (I've misplaced my earphones :( ).

I set Strava to record the whole route (5km PB!) but the watch just recorded the run and that was great as it showed me that I ran 4.23km in 30 mins! Given that includes my usual hills I am chuffed with that as my usual steady pace. Now if only I had a nice flat bit of road to run on... :D

Gosh I love the c25k app - and I even think I love running!
